**Ticket VX-204: Locked vault blocking waveform preview release**

The Sonavelle audio waveform preview feature can't ship because the rendering-key vault locked itself after three failed unseal attempts by the build bot. Tomas confirmed no compromise; it was a rotated service token. Security review needed before reopening. The passphrase to restore vault access appears directly below this line.

strongbox words: druvan-lamys-eliius-jorax-istox-soreth-ulays-gilix-ralix-oliiel-norwyn-casvan-praius

// TELEMETRY_COMPRESSION_LEVEL
//
// Controls the zlib-style compression applied to outbound telemetry
// payloads before they reach the Varnhold ingest gateway. Plugin
// authors should not raise this above level 6: higher settings cost
// CPU on low-end agents with negligible size savings. Payloads under
// 512 bytes skip compression entirely. The gateway rejects frames
// compressed with non-default dictionaries. This default was validated
// against the build whose token appears below.

session token of kahog-bahif = htk9_f63daec35

Runbook fragment — Quillbrook eng sync. If the Larkspur queue's compaction job stalls mid-cycle, the retention offsets can desync from the account-recovery index, leaving recovery lookups pointing at tombstoned segments. First, pause the compactor on the affected broker, verify segment checksums, then replay the recovery index from the last clean snapshot. Do not resume compaction until the index reports green. Unlocking the snapshot archive requires the recovery passphrase, which is recorded directly below this line.

vault phrase of kaduf-baweg = norael-julox-raleth-wenok-eliir-ulamir-ulair-norwyn-rusion

Runbook §4.2 — Uniform issue, Hollybrook Depot. Inbound shipment from Tarnwell Garments contains 140 sets (jackets, hi-vis vests, badge sleeves) for the new depot opening. On arrival, verify carton count against the advice note, check two random cartons for size-mix accuracy, and stage everything in cage 7 under lock. Do not break cartons down before the fitting session run by Depot Supervisor Arlen Mott. When the courier arrives for the overflow transfer, apply the confidential instruction that follows below.

handover note for kajog-hahip: the rusir pelok courier leaves the keleth praius lamath noviel druath rusius zoriel fenys ledger at gate 8657 under passcode 960575